Check if the bulbs are broken

You should also check whether the bulbs are broken or not. If they are, then you need to replace them with new ones and make sure that the connections are all solid.

Repair the charging system

This is another issue that you should check if the lights don’t work at all. If your lights are dimmed or not working at all, then it may be a problem with your charging system. A broken charging system will cause the headlights to stop working under certain conditions.

In some cases, you may find that your charging system can’t keep up with the demands of the electrical system. Some people are experiencing this problem due to the installation of aftermarket components, such as a custom sound system and a powerful amplifier.
